'Noisy' church fined after neighbours complain

A gospel church in England was fined after nearby residents complained about its services being too noisy, it has been revealed today.

Deacon Everton Lewis-Gordon and pastor Sean Samuel appeared before magistrates in Nottingham last month charged with noise nuisance after residents complained to the council about the level of noise coming from services at New Generation Church in David Lane, Basford, in the city.
